Gurugram, India – June 25, 2026 – Samsung has announced the deployment of its cutting-edge residential climate solutions at Central Park Flower Valley’s The Orchard, a premium residential project in Gurugram. This large-scale installation brings a new era of home comfort and air quality to 284 luxury residences, addressing the growing concerns over rising temperatures and urban air quality in India.
Next-Generation Climate Control for Modern Living
The integrated solution combines several advanced technologies designed for optimal well-being and energy efficiency. At its core is Samsung’s innovative WindFree cooling technology, which eliminates the discomfort of direct cold airflow. Instead, cool air is dispersed gently through 10,000 micro air holes, creating a “Still Air” environment with minimal air movement, ideal for prolonged use, especially overnight and in family living spaces.
Advanced Air Purification and Smart Connectivity
Beyond cooling, the system prioritizes indoor air quality. The WindFree 1-Way Cassette ACs can be equipped with an optional PM1.0 purification panel and filter. This advanced filtration system is capable of capturing ultrafine dust particles as small as 0.3 microns and has been verified to sterilize up to 99% of bacteria trapped within the filter.
Connectivity is central to the user experience. The entire system is Wi-Fi-enabled, integrating seamlessly with Samsung’s SmartThings platform. Residents can control their climate systems via smartphone, use voice commands, set up geo-fencing for automated adjustments, and monitor energy consumption, offering unparalleled convenience and smart energy management.
AI-Powered Efficiency
Powering these indoor units are Samsung’s DVM S2 VRF (Variable Refrigerant Flow) outdoor units, which incorporate AI-enabled technologies to significantly boost cooling performance and efficiency. Features like Active AI Pressure Control can improve internal pressure by up to 32% and reduce energy consumption by up to 15% under tested conditions, making the system both powerful and environmentally conscious.
